Professor Graham-Brady Receives ASCE AwardProfessor Lori Graham-Brady of the Department of Civil Engineering at JHU recieved the the Walter L. Huber Civil Engineering Research Prize, which recognizes members who demonstrate notable achievements in research related to Civil Engineering.
Professor Benjamin Schafer named Swirnow Family Faculty ScholarThe Swirnow Family Faculty Scholar award is given to a senior assistant professor or associate
professor who exhibits exceptional achievement in their area of expertise.
For Professor Benjamin Schafer, the award recognizes his work in the fields of structural stability
and computational mechanics.
